Transaction 57e3859bbb1960524a951e8dbd511bb95fac7ce2e984d4942049d4e1089efdf6

1 Input
2 Outputs
  • 57e3859bbb1960524a951e8dbd511bb95fac7ce2e984d4942049d4e1089efdf6:0
  • value  1639532
    address  3Cfh1nutRJeFq1pwC6sR7sjU4jVD33rvBK
  • 57e3859bbb1960524a951e8dbd511bb95fac7ce2e984d4942049d4e1089efdf6:1
  • value  32622657
    address  1LkDEdYAPZ41R9p86JyB2M7Fu9iFRoav64